Overview

Jörg Hacker is affiliated with the University of Würzburg in Germany. Their research spans Environmental Science and Biochemistry, Genetics and Molecular Biology, with a substantial focus on Ecology, Endocrinology, Earth-Surface Processes, Pollution, and Infectious Diseases as subfields.

The primary research topics covered by Hacker include Coral and Marine Ecosystems Studies, Coastal and Marine Dynamics, Microplastics and Plastic Pollution, SARS-CoV-2 and COVID-19 Research, Immune responses and vaccinations, Vaccine Coverage and Hesitancy, and Marine and coastal plant biology.

Recent publication venues where Hacker's work has appeared include microLife, Geomorphology, Deutsche Akademie der Naturforscher Leopoldina e. V., and SSRN Electronic Journal.

Hacker collaborates frequently with several researchers, including Daniel Harris, Jody M. Webster, Ana Vila-Concejo, Stephanie Duce, and Javier X. Leon.

In 2009, Hacker was inducted as a Member of Academia Europaea, recognizing their standing within the scientific community.
